using System;
using System.ComponentModel;
using System.Windows.Forms;
namespace CustomTreeViewLabelEdit
{
internal class TreeViewEx : TreeView
{
// Extending the LabelEdit functionality of a TreeView to include validation
// http://cyotek.com/blog/extending-the-labeledit-functionality-of-a-treeview-to-include-validation
#region Instance Fields
private string _postEditText;
#endregion
#region Events
[Category("Behavior")]
public event EventHandler<NodeRequestTextEventArgs> RequestDisplayText;
[Category("Behavior")]
public event EventHandler<NodeRequestTextEventArgs> RequestEditText;
[Category("Behavior")]
public event EventHandler<NodeLabelEditEventArgs> ValidateLabelEdit;
#endregion
#region Overridden Members
protected override void OnAfterLabelEdit(NodeLabelEditEventArgs e)
{
if (e.Label != null) // if the user cancelled the edit this event is still raised, just with a null label
{
NodeLabelEditEventArgs validateEventArgs;
e.CancelEdit = true; // cancel the built in operation so we can substitute our own
validateEventArgs = new NodeLabelEditEventArgs(e.Node, e.Label);
this.OnValidateLabelEdit(validateEventArgs); // validate the users input
if (validateEventArgs.CancelEdit)
{
// if the users input was invalid, enter edit mode again using the previously entered text to give them the chance to correct it
_postEditText = e.Label;
e.Node.BeginEdit();
}
else
{
// otherwise, continue with the edit
NodeRequestTextEventArgs displayTextArgs;
displayTextArgs = new NodeRequestTextEventArgs(e.Node, e.Label);
this.OnRequestDisplayText(displayTextArgs);
if (!displayTextArgs.Cancel)
e.Node.Text = displayTextArgs.Label;
}
}
base.OnAfterLabelEdit(e);
}
protected override void OnBeforeLabelEdit(NodeLabelEditEventArgs e)
{
NodeRequestTextEventArgs editTextArgs;
// get the text to apply to the label
editTextArgs = new NodeRequestTextEventArgs(e.Node, _postEditText ?? e.Node.Text);
if (_postEditText == null)
this.OnRequestEditText(editTextArgs);
_postEditText = null;
// cancel the edit if required
if (editTextArgs.Cancel)
e.CancelEdit = true;
// apply the text to the EDIT control
if (!e.CancelEdit)
{
IntPtr editHandle;
editHandle = NativeMethods.SendMessage(this.Handle, NativeMethods.TVM_GETEDITCONTROL, IntPtr.Zero, IntPtr.Zero); // Get the handle of the EDIT control
if (editHandle != IntPtr.Zero)
NativeMethods.SendMessage(editHandle, NativeMethods.WM_SETTEXT, IntPtr.Zero, editTextArgs.Label); // And apply the text. Simples.
}
base.OnBeforeLabelEdit(e);
}
#endregion
#region Members
protected virtual void OnRequestDisplayText(NodeRequestTextEventArgs e)
{
EventHandler<NodeRequestTextEventArgs> handler;
handler = this.RequestDisplayText;
if (handler != null)
handler(this, e);
}
protected virtual void OnRequestEditText(NodeRequestTextEventArgs e)
{
EventHandler<NodeRequestTextEventArgs> handler;
handler = this.RequestEditText;
if (handler != null)
handler(this, e);
}
protected virtual void OnValidateLabelEdit(NodeLabelEditEventArgs e)
{
EventHandler<NodeLabelEditEventArgs> handler;
handler = this.ValidateLabelEdit;
if (handler != null)
handler(this, e);
}
#endregion
}
}
